In Microsoft Office PowerPoint 2003. After typing text on slides, when I go
back to edit the text, I highlight the text but only the bottem half (or
less) of the words are visible.  Also,  when I use a animation option on the
slide, only the bottem half of the words are visible.
Dawgma - 09 Aug 2006 10:55 GMT
When you click on the text box, does the boarder extend around all of your
words?  Or is it smaller than the body of your text?  If it's smaller then
try stretching the boarders of the text box to include all of the text within
it.

In addition to Dawgma's suggestion, check your line spacing. (Format|Line
Spacing) It should not be smaller than .7 lines.

Oh, and also check that you haven't inadvertently formatted as subscript or
superscript. Format|Font for that.
